Author: eric
Date: Sat Jan 8 08:46:54 2011
New Revision: 1056661
URL: http://svn.apache.org/viewvc?rev=1056661&view=rev
Log:
Add imap version to mailbox-integration-tester pom - Replace the mailbox unit
tests in the respective project - remove emtpy folder (MAILBOX-28)
Added:
james/mailbox/trunk/jcr/src/test/java/org/apache/james/mailbox/
james/mailbox/trunk/jcr/src/test/java/org/apache/james/mailbox/jcr/
james/mailbox/trunk/jcr/src/test/java/org/apache/james/mailbox/jcr/JCRMailboxManagerTest.java
- copied unchanged from r1056656,
james/mailbox-integration-tester/trunk/src/test/java/org/apache/james/mailbox/jcr/JCRMailboxManagerTest.java
james/mailbox/trunk/jpa/src/test/java/org/apache/james/mailbox/jpa/
james/mailbox/trunk/jpa/src/test/java/org/apache/james/mailbox/jpa/JPAMailboxManagerTest.java
- copied unchanged from r1056656,
james/mailbox-integration-tester/trunk/src/test/java/org/apache/james/mailbox/jpa/JPAMailboxManagerTest.java
james/mailbox/trunk/maildir/src/test/java/org/apache/james/mailbox/maildir/
james/mailbox/trunk/maildir/src/test/java/org/apache/james/mailbox/maildir/MaildirMailboxManagerTest.java
- copied, changed from r1056656,
james/mailbox-integration-tester/trunk/src/test/java/org/apache/james/mailbox/functional/maildir/MaildirMailboxManagerTest.java
james/mailbox/trunk/maildir/src/test/java/org/apache/james/mailbox/maildir/OsDetector.java
james/mailbox/trunk/memory/src/test/java/org/apache/james/mailbox/inmemory/
james/mailbox/trunk/memory/src/test/java/org/apache/james/mailbox/inmemory/InMemoryMailboxManagerTest.java
- copied, changed from r1056656,
james/mailbox-integration-tester/trunk/src/test/java/org/apache/james/mailbox/inmemory/InMemoryMailboxManagerTest.java
Removed:
james/mailbox-integration-tester/trunk/src/test/java/org/apache/james/mailbox/functional/maildir/MaildirMailboxManagerTest.java
james/mailbox-integration-tester/trunk/src/test/java/org/apache/james/mailbox/inmemory/InMemoryMailboxManagerTest.java
james/mailbox-integration-tester/trunk/src/test/java/org/apache/james/mailbox/jcr/JCRMailboxManagerTest.java
james/mailbox-integration-tester/trunk/src/test/java/org/apache/james/mailbox/jpa/JPAMailboxManagerTest.java
james/mailbox/trunk/torque/src/test/java/org/apache/james/mailbox/functional/
Modified:
james/mailbox-integration-tester/trunk/pom.xml
james/mailbox/trunk/memory/pom.xml
Modified: james/mailbox-integration-tester/trunk/pom.xml
URL:
http://svn.apache.org/viewvc/james/mailbox-integration-tester/trunk/pom.xml?rev=1056661&r1=1056660&r2=1056661&view=diff
==============================================================================
--- james/mailbox-integration-tester/trunk/pom.xml (original)
+++ james/mailbox-integration-tester/trunk/pom.xml Sat Jan 8 08:46:54 2011
@@ -32,14 +32,17 @@
<dependency>
<groupId>org.apache.james</groupId>
<artifactId>apache-james-imap-api</artifactId>
+ <version>${version.james-imap}</version>
</dependency>
<dependency>
<groupId>org.apache.james</groupId>
<artifactId>apache-james-imap-message</artifactId>
+ <version>${version.james-imap}</version>
</dependency>
<dependency>
<groupId>org.apache.james</groupId>
<artifactId>apache-james-imap-processor</artifactId>
+ <version>${version.james-imap}</version>
</dependency>
<dependency>
<groupId>commons-io</groupId>
@@ -108,5 +111,8 @@
<scope>compile</scope>
</dependency>
</dependencies>
+ <properties>
+ <version.james-imap>0.2-M2-SNAPSHOT</version.james-imap>
+ </properties>
</project>
Copied:
james/mailbox/trunk/maildir/src/test/java/org/apache/james/mailbox/maildir/MaildirMailboxManagerTest.java
(from r1056656,
james/mailbox-integration-tester/trunk/src/test/java/org/apache/james/mailbox/functional/maildir/MaildirMailboxManagerTest.java)
URL:
http://svn.apache.org/viewvc/james/mailbox/trunk/maildir/src/test/java/org/apache/james/mailbox/maildir/MaildirMailboxManagerTest.java?p2=james/mailbox/trunk/maildir/src/test/java/org/apache/james/mailbox/maildir/MaildirMailboxManagerTest.java&p1=james/mailbox-integration-tester/trunk/src/test/java/org/apache/james/mailbox/functional/maildir/MaildirMailboxManagerTest.java&r1=1056656&r2=1056661&rev=1056661&view=diff
==============================================================================
---
james/mailbox-integration-tester/trunk/src/test/java/org/apache/james/mailbox/functional/maildir/MaildirMailboxManagerTest.java
(original)
+++
james/mailbox/trunk/maildir/src/test/java/org/apache/james/mailbox/maildir/MaildirMailboxManagerTest.java
Sat Jan 8 08:46:54 2011
@@ -16,7 +16,7 @@
* specific language governing permissions and limitations *
* under the License. *
****************************************************************/
-package org.apache.james.mailbox.functional.maildir;
+package org.apache.james.mailbox.maildir;
import java.io.File;
import java.io.IOException;
@@ -27,9 +27,6 @@ import junit.framework.Assert;
import org.apache.commons.io.FileUtils;
import org.apache.james.mailbox.MailboxException;
import org.apache.james.mailbox.MailboxManagerTest;
-import org.apache.james.mailbox.maildir.MaildirMailboxManager;
-import org.apache.james.mailbox.maildir.MaildirMailboxSessionMapperFactory;
-import org.apache.james.mailbox.maildir.MaildirStore;
import org.junit.After;
import org.junit.Before;
import org.junit.Test;
Added:
james/mailbox/trunk/maildir/src/test/java/org/apache/james/mailbox/maildir/OsDetector.java
URL:
http://svn.apache.org/viewvc/james/mailbox/trunk/maildir/src/test/java/org/apache/james/mailbox/maildir/OsDetector.java?rev=1056661&view=auto
==============================================================================
---
james/mailbox/trunk/maildir/src/test/java/org/apache/james/mailbox/maildir/OsDetector.java
(added)
+++
james/mailbox/trunk/maildir/src/test/java/org/apache/james/mailbox/maildir/OsDetector.java
Sat Jan 8 08:46:54 2011
@@ -0,0 +1,35 @@
+/****************************************************************
+ * Licensed to the Apache Software Foundation (ASF) under one *
+ * or more contributor license agreements. See the NOTICE file *
+ * distributed with this work for additional information *
+ * regarding copyright ownership. The ASF licenses this file *
+ * to you under the Apache License, Version 2.0 (the *
+ * "License"); you may not use this file except in compliance *
+ * with the License. You may obtain a copy of the License at *
+ * *
+ * http://www.apache.org/licenses/LICENSE-2.0 *
+ * *
+ * Unless required by applicable law or agreed to in writing, *
+ * software distributed under the License is distributed on an *
+ * "AS IS" BASIS, WITHOUT WARRANTIES OR CONDITIONS OF ANY *
+ * KIND, either express or implied. See the License for the *
+ * specific language governing permissions and limitations *
+ * under the License. *
+ ****************************************************************/
+
+package org.apache.james.mailbox.maildir;
+
+public class OsDetector {
+
+ /**
+ * Return if the Test is run on windows
+ *
+ * @return windows
+ */
+ public static boolean isWindows() {
+ String os = System.getProperty("os.name").toLowerCase();
+ return (os.indexOf( "win" ) >= 0);
+ }
+
+
+}
Modified: james/mailbox/trunk/memory/pom.xml
URL:
http://svn.apache.org/viewvc/james/mailbox/trunk/memory/pom.xml?rev=1056661&r1=1056660&r2=1056661&view=diff
==============================================================================
--- james/mailbox/trunk/memory/pom.xml (original)
+++ james/mailbox/trunk/memory/pom.xml Sat Jan 8 08:46:54 2011
@@ -47,5 +47,9 @@
<scope>test</scope>
<type>test-jar</type>
</dependency>
+ <dependency>
+ <groupId>junit</groupId>
+ <artifactId>junit</artifactId>
+ </dependency>
</dependencies>
</project>
Copied:
james/mailbox/trunk/memory/src/test/java/org/apache/james/mailbox/inmemory/InMemoryMailboxManagerTest.java
(from r1056656,
james/mailbox-integration-tester/trunk/src/test/java/org/apache/james/mailbox/inmemory/InMemoryMailboxManagerTest.java)
URL:
http://svn.apache.org/viewvc/james/mailbox/trunk/memory/src/test/java/org/apache/james/mailbox/inmemory/InMemoryMailboxManagerTest.java?p2=james/mailbox/trunk/memory/src/test/java/org/apache/james/mailbox/inmemory/InMemoryMailboxManagerTest.java&p1=james/mailbox-integration-tester/trunk/src/test/java/org/apache/james/mailbox/inmemory/InMemoryMailboxManagerTest.java&r1=1056656&r2=1056661&rev=1056661&view=diff
==============================================================================
---
james/mailbox-integration-tester/trunk/src/test/java/org/apache/james/mailbox/inmemory/InMemoryMailboxManagerTest.java
(original)
+++
james/mailbox/trunk/memory/src/test/java/org/apache/james/mailbox/inmemory/InMemoryMailboxManagerTest.java
Sat Jan 8 08:46:54 2011
@@ -19,7 +19,6 @@
package org.apache.james.mailbox.inmemory;
import org.apache.commons.logging.impl.SimpleLog;
-import org.apache.james.imap.functional.InMemoryUserManager;
import org.apache.james.mailbox.BadCredentialsException;
import org.apache.james.mailbox.MailboxException;
import org.apache.james.mailbox.MailboxManagerTest;
@@ -62,7 +61,6 @@ public class InMemoryMailboxManagerTest
@Override
protected void createMailboxManager() throws MailboxException {
- InMemoryUserManager userManager = new InMemoryUserManager();
InMemoryMailboxSessionMapperFactory factory = new
InMemoryMailboxSessionMapperFactory();
InMemoryCachingUidProvider uidProvider = new
InMemoryCachingUidProvider();
InMemoryMailboxManager mailboxManager = new
InMemoryMailboxManager(factory, new MockAuthenticator(), uidProvider);
@@ -73,4 +71,3 @@ public class InMemoryMailboxManagerTest
}
}
-
\ No newline at end of file
---------------------------------------------------------------------
To unsubscribe, e-mail: [email protected]
For additional commands, e-mail: [email protected]